Las Vegas’ Emergence as a Thriving Sports Destination
Once primarily known for its vibrant entertainment scene and tourism, Las Vegas has rapidly evolved into a burgeoning sports metropolis.The city’s population has surged by approximately 4.5% year-over-year as of 2023, reflecting its expanding metropolitan footprint and growing appeal. This demographic growth, combined with a robust tourism industry attracting over 40 million visitors annually, creates a fertile ground for professional sports expansion.
Las Vegas already hosts two major professional teams: the NHL’s Vegas Golden Knights and the NFL’s Las Vegas Raiders. Both franchises have cultivated passionate fan bases in a relatively short time, demonstrating the city’s capacity to support high-level sports franchises. The presence of a modern arena with a seating capacity exceeding 20,000 further underscores the city’s readiness to embrace an NBA team. Additionally, local government incentives and private sector investments have bolstered infrastructure, making Las Vegas a compelling candidate for NBA expansion.

State-of-the-Art Venue: A Catalyst for NBA Expansion
Central to Las Vegas’s bid for an NBA franchise is its cutting-edge arena, designed to meet and exceed the league’s standards.With a seating capacity of over 18,500,the venue offers an immersive fan experience through advanced technology such as 4K video boards and premium sound systems. The arena also features more than 70 luxury suites and exclusive lounges, catering to high-end clientele and corporate partners.
Beyond basketball,the arena’s multifunctional design supports a wide array of events,including concerts,esports tournaments,and conventions. This versatility ensures consistent utilization throughout the year, a critical factor for financial sustainability that NBA owners prioritize. The venue’s accessibility is enhanced by ample parking and strong public transit links, making it convenient for both locals and tourists.

Economic and Social Implications of an NBA Franchise in Las Vegas
Introducing an NBA team to Las Vegas is expected to generate substantial economic benefits, amplifying the city’s already thriving entertainment and tourism sectors. The influx of fans and media attention would boost local businesses, from hotels and restaurants to retail outlets, while creating new employment opportunities in event management, transportation, and hospitality.
However, the city must also navigate challenges such as potential increases in living costs and infrastructure demands. Lasting growth strategies will be essential to ensure that the benefits of an NBA franchise are equitably distributed among residents. Socially, the team could serve as a powerful platform for community growth, inspiring youth through basketball programs and fostering civic pride.
